Giedrius is 22 years old. On 19th of February 2019 he had a cardiac arrest, which kept his brain lack of oxygen for not known time. First three weeks he spent in coma. His recovery was hard but he got throug it. He was healthy and strong, carrying and loving men before all this happened. Since then he was in the hospital for three months where he didnt receive any physioteraphy or any other help from the specialists. He is diabetic, but his sugar levels werent controled by the diabetic nurse.He's gone through a lot. While doctors said that he is not going to survive everytime we met them, he did and is alive. Unfortunatelly he is still trying to regain his consciousness which is really hard for him. At the moment he is in the rehabilitation centre but they are already planning to discharge him after two weeks he has been there.  We parents and his girlfriend are in the worst possition ever. We want him to go to London Neuro rehabilitation centre where all the specialists would help him to do the best and hopefully he would be able to recover at least a bit. Also there is a lot of technology to help him recover at least a minimum stage of consiusness.
We know he wants to live and the situation that he is in now is like a jail for him. He wants to live same as us, we want our boy to come back to us and have his best life.  His body doesnt function as it should be because his muscles and bones are weak thats why he is not able to move.
One week of treatment costs are £10,500. Plus the nurse which would be with him 24/7 costs £4,500. This is expensive but we want him to get all the treatment he could to help improve his life for the rest of the time. Please help us to do it
